What affects the price

When you call for a chimney repair estimate, a few main things influence the final bill. The height of your home and how easily technicians can reach the chimney stack often dictate labor costs. The specific materials needed—whether you are dealing with standard brick, custom stone, or specialized flue liners—also play a part. Repairs involving structural masonry work or internal firebox reconstruction require more time than simple cap replacements or mortar joint touch-ups. Summer is a practical time for chimney maintenance because masonry work cures best in warmer, dry conditions. If you have been putting off repairs, the stable weather allows technicians to work efficiently on your roof or exterior chimney stack. Is chimney repair covered under homeowners insurance?

Homeowners insurance in Eugene may cover chimney repairs if the damage resulted from a covered event like a fire or storm. Routine maintenance or wear and tear typically isn't covered. It's always best to check your specific policy details or ask the pros when you call for an estimate.
